It Goes Unrecognized Poem by Lawrence S. Pertillar

It Goes Unrecognized



It goes unrecognized,
And they despise it.
Yet it is their own reflection.
They do not like what they see at all.
But it is their own reflection.
They speak of ills and detriment.
Of evil doings and misdeeds sent.
They talk of maintaining standards...
With values meant.
But none of this means anything,
Since they can not see themselves at all...
Through any of their sentiments!
Every thing that is said,
They want to believe.
But what is in their heads...
Isn't the lives they lead!
It goes unrecognized,
And they despise it.
Contradictions like these,
Bleed!
It goes unrecognized,
And they despise it.
Yet it is their own reflection.
